Corrections

The Annals of Family Medicine July 2021, 19 (4) 292; DOI: https://doi.org/10.1370/afm.2692

In: Ebell MH, Bentivegna M, Hulme C. Cancer-Specific mortality, all-cause mortality, and overdiagnosis in lung cancer screening trials: a meta-analysis. Ann Fam Med. 2020;18(6):545-552, the x-axis in Figure 1 was labeled incorrectly and the scale was incorrect. The author regrets the error and the figure has been corrected online; therefore the online version of record differs from the print publication.

In Newton WP, Baxley E, Magill MK. Learning from COVID-19: system blindness to primary care. Ann Fam Med. 2021;19(3):282-284, there was a typo on p. 282. The number of primary care office visits annually is over 4,000,000, not 400,00 as originally published. The online version has been corrected; therefore it differs from the print publication.

In both cases, the authors regret the errors.
